Menentukan Pola Pembelian Produk Dengan Rule Mining Algoritma Apriori Pada Ud. Pelita Kita Padang
Penelitian ini merupakan penelitian kuantitatif menggunakan data sekunder dari transaksi penjualan perusahaan menggunakan rule asosiasi Apriori. Tujuannya adalah untuk melihat pola perilaku pembelian pelanggana terhadap produk-produk UD. Pelita Kita Padang secara kombinasi. Dari hasil pengujian rule asosiasi Apriori, didapat 5 rule asosiasi yang terbentuk. Pola asosiasi yang terbentuk dalam hasil pengujian menggunakan nilai minimum support 30% dan nilai minimum confidence 70% menghasilkan 5 aturan rule asosiasi. Dan strong rules tertinggi didapatkan pada rule asosiasi J → P dengan nilai support 38% dan nilai confidence 86,4%. Artinya pelanggan yang membeli produk J (Jendela) dan P (Pintu) secara bersamaan sebanyak 38% dari semua transaksi yang ada, dengan tingkat kebenaran atau keyakinan mereka akan membeli keduanya secara bersamaan adalah 86,4%
BUSINESS SUSTAINABILITY MODEL THROUGH BUSINESS PERFORMANCE AND ADAPTIVE CULTURAL at MSMEs BUNGO REGENCY INDONESIA
Abstract:
The Covid-19 pandemic has affected nearly two-thirds of activities in micro and small businesses, a decline of about 20%. In Indonesia, the impact of the pandemic decreased sales turnover by 30%, but in Bungo Regency there was an anomaly to the growth of MSMEs almost 300% from before. This research aims to determine and measure the direct and indirect influence of variable relationships on business sustainability, business performance, Adaptive Culture, Innovation, Digital Marketing and Manager Behaviour. The number of samples that meet the criteria in this study is 428 units of MSMEs selected by Purposive sampling and then the data is tested using SEM PLS. The results of data processing from ten direct influence hypotheses submitted was accepted. Meanwhile, seven indirect influence hypotheses proposed, five hypotheses are acceptable while two of them are rejected. This research has been able to empirically prove the direct influence of Adaptive Culture with Business Sustainability but adaptive culture has not been able to mediate for the influence of innovation and digital marketing on business sustainability. The study also examined the influence of Innovation on Adaptive Culture with negative and significant results
Data Mining Menggunakan Metode K-Means Clustering Untuk Menentukan Besaran Uang Kuliah Tunggal
Digitalisasi dan otomasi dalam pelayanan mahasiswa di Perguruan Tinggi dapat menghasilkan big data. Amanat pemerintah dalam Peraturan Mentri Riset Teknologi dan Pendidikan Tinggi agar besaran Uang Kuliah Tunggal (UKT) di Perguruan Tinggi Negeri dibagi ke dalam 5 kelompok berdasarkan tingkatan kondisi sosial ekonomi orang tua. Dalam proses menetapkan UKT begitu banyak indikator sosial ekonomi orang tua yang harus dijadikan acuan sehingga menyulitkan dalam mengidentifiksi dan mencari formula yang tepat. Untuk mengelompokkan data mahasiswa ini dilakukan dengan teknik data mining menggunakan metode K-Means Clustering. Metode ini mengelompokkan besaran UKT mahasiswa berdasarkan pola atau kemiripan data sosial ekonomi orang tua. Data yang digunakan dalam penelitian ini adalah data calon mahasiswa baru Unversitas Negeri Padang. Pengelompokan ini bertujuan untuk membantu menetapkan besaran UKT calon mahasiswa baru pada Perguruan Tinggi Negeri. Hasil dari penelitian diperoleh 5 kelompok besaran UKT, terdiri dari UKT kategori 1 Rp. 500.000, UKT kategori 2 Rp. 1.000.000, UKT kategori 3 Rp. 2.000.000, UKT kategori 4 Rp. 3.000.000 dan UKT kategori 5 Rp. 4.000.000.
 
Development of Mastoid Air Cell System Extraction Method on Temporal CT-scan Image
Mastoiditis is disease that to infection of the mastoid bone cavity that affects the size of the air cell system of the temporal bone. Visually, the information temporal CT image mastoid bone has can assist medical experts in viewing the mastoid air cell system (MACS), but the fact that medical personnel are experiencing difficulties in determining the size MACS is due to the many different characteristics and objects overlap, so that in the measurement of the area, precise and accurate results have not been obtained. This study aims to separate the object of the MACS with the development of extraction. The proposed method uses Morphology and Regionprops operations. The dataset used in the testing process is 347 of 5 patients indicated for Mastoiditis. The results obtained can calculate the area of MACS for each test image. Based on image testing, the area of the smallest MACS in this study was 0.589 cm2 and the largest was 6.183 cm2. This, the smaller the size of the MACS indicates the severity of infection, so this study can help medical personnel make decisions and take appropriate treatment actions.
